MITRE ATT&CK & Cyber Kill Chain
We're going to take a deeper dive into tactics, looking at the different tactics that an adversary will use to get into a network and leverage things within the network.
MITRE ATT&CK outlines 14 different tactics, from reconnaissance to resource development to initial access, execution, and so on and so forth. These tactics are designed to be a flow. That is, a lot of adversaries will start at the beginning here, reconnaissance, and then work their way through these different tactics. Not that they have to necessarily hit each one of these tactics — in fact, they might not even start at reconnaissance. For instance, maybe they're already an insider threat: they're already within the business, within the organization. Well, they have already gained initial access, so they just need to start at the next step. So the MITRE ATT&CK framework allows us to see the flow of what an adversary will do as they are attacking a network, as they are taking advantage of an organization.

Most adversaries are going to start by reconnaissance, which is gathering information about their target. Then they go into resource development. This is where they're going to start collecting the tools and skills and everything they need to carry out their attack. Once they've got that, they're going to try to gain access into the network. This is initial access; this is just getting into the network. Once they're in the network, they might go through the execution phase, where they're going to run some sort of malicious code. And part of this is that they want to gain persistence within the network. That is, they don't want to be booted out of the network as soon as they're in the network, so they're going to try to maintain some sort of foothold in here.
Then they get into privilege escalation. When they get into the network, they might not have the necessary privileges to carry out their attack, so they're going to try to get a higher level of permission. Then they're going to get into defense evasion. They don't want to be detected, so they're going to do some things to avoid being detected. Then they're going to get some credentials in the system. They're going to look for credentials, look for access, so maybe steal some sort of account usernames and passwords.
Then they'll go through a discovery phase. In the discovery phase, they're going to discover things within the network. This is similar to the reconnaissance phase, but now they're inside of the network. Then they're going to perform lateral movement. When they're in the network, they're going to pivot from one area of the network to another, so they're going to move throughout the environment. Then they're going to start collecting more data and gathering more data of their interest. Where are they trying to attack? How are they going to meet their goals?
Then they do what's called command and control. Command and control is the idea that they want to control aspects of the environment, so they're going to communicate within the environment and control different aspects of the environment. Then it comes time for action on objectives. Maybe they're doing some sort of data exfiltration — this is stealing data — or maybe they're trying to make some sort of impact to the environment: manipulating or interrupting the environment, destroying something within the environment, maybe causing some sort of chaos within the environment.
So MITRE ATT&CK is a flow of information, but it's not the only model or framework that we have to work with out there. We also have the cyber kill chain, which has a similar type of flow with similar types of tactics in it. In fact, I've got them all lined up here. You can see that in both models there's a reconnaissance phase. In one model they call it weaponization, in the other resource development. In one there's delivery and exploitation, in the other one there's initial access and execution. So there's a lot of similarities between these two models.
